  1. I'm involved in a local scout troop and we are always looking at ways to have fun on camp outs. So one of the other leaders says well we could go geocaching. I say, "What's that?" He says, "something to do with finding stuff with a GPS." So we agree and I start doing some research. First site to come up in my google search was geocaching.com. Once I started reading about it I was pretty interested and I realized that I had my dad's Rino 120 that we had used a couple times hunting. So I pack up the wife and kids that same day and we go to find a couple. Boy did we get hooked! My kids love going "treasure hunting." I was totally amazed at all of the caches that I drove by everyday and had no idea! Needless to say on the camp out we found 7 caches in the area and hid my first. I've managed to get some of my family members involved as well. My brother is particularly good at staying just a couple of finds ahead of me...

  5. You can download the waypoints from geocaching.com but the only way to put the hints in would be to add them to the Note field for each waypoint. I use CacheMate on my palm pilot to keep track of the difficulty, terrain, description and hints for each cache. On my rino 120 I just show the waypoint and in the notes field I put the name of the cache. Works well for me.
